(Enter summary)
Abstract: )
Kenichi Asai Satoshi Matsuoka Akinori Yonezawa
Department of Information Science, Faculty of Science,
The University of Tokyo
7-3-1 Hongou, Bunkyo-Ku, Tokyo, 113, Japan
fasai,matsu,yonezawag@is.s.u-tokyo.ac.jp
1 Introduction
Ichisugi et al. have presented in [4] a reflective language Rscheme, in which user programs
can redefine the functions comprising the interpreter which is actually executing the programs
at one level above
1
. As we can redefine (parts of) the interpreter, we can... (Update)
Context of citations to this paper: More
...operation as replacement of compiled codes. the partial evaluation. Since several studies have already shown that this is possible[31, 3], a small example is shown here. Let us look the object creation form that appears in Section 4.1.1: new fibonacci f:controlg] In...
.... Three other languages contributed to this school of reflection: Stepper [Baw88] and more recently IR [JF92] and Black [AMY93] 3.2 Logic programming All the different issues mentionned earlier (esp. in 3.1) have also been studied in logic programming but under...
Cited by: More
Architecture Design and Compilation Techniques Using Partial.. - Masuhara (1999)
(Correct)
Reflection in logic, functional and object-oriented.. - Demers, Malenfant
(Correct)
Study On A Reflective Architecture To Provide Efficient Dynamic.. - Masuhara (1994)
(Correct)
Active bibliography (related documents): More All
0.2: Duplication and Partial Evaluation - For a Better Understanding of .. - Asai (1996)
(Correct)
0.1: Partial Evaluator as a Compiler for Reflective Languages - Asai, Masuhara, Matsuoka, .. (1995)
(Correct)
0.1: First-class Interpreters: Illustrating the Limits Imposed.. - Simmons, II, Friedman (1993)
(Correct)
Similar documents based on text: More All
0.6: ParaDOS: A Parameterized, Parallel and Distributed Operational.. - Smith (1998)
(Correct)
0.5: Temporalizing Epistemic Default Logic - van der Hoek, Meyer, Treur (1994)
(Correct)
0.3: Implemeting a DLX processor on an FPGA - Even (2001)
(Correct)
Related documents from co-citation: More All
4: The mystery of the tower revealed: A non-reflective description of the reflectiv.. (context) - Wand, Friedman - 1988
3: Intensions and Extensions in a Reflective Tower
- Danvy, Malmkjaer - 1988
2: The CodA MOP (context) - McAffer - 1993
BibTeX entry: (Update)
Kenichi Asai, Satoshi Matsuoka, and Akinori Yonezawa. Duplication and partial evaluation to implement reflective languages. In Proceedings of OOPSLA'93 Workshop on Object-Oriented Reflection and Metalevel Architectures, Washington, D.C., September 1993. http://citeseer.ist.psu.edu/asai93duplication.html More
@misc{ asai93duplication,
author = "K. Asai and S. Matsuoka and A. Yonezawa",
title = "Duplication and partial evaluation to implement reflective languages",
text = "Kenichi Asai, Satoshi Matsuoka, and Akinori Yonezawa. Duplication and partial
evaluation to implement reflective languages. In Proceedings of OOPSLA'93
Workshop on Object-Oriented Reflection and Metalevel Architectures, Washington,
D.C., September 1993.",
year = "1993",
url = "citeseer.ist.psu.edu/asai93duplication.html" }
Citations (may not include all citations):
92
Reflection and Semantics in Lisp (context) - Smith - 1984
54
The Mystery of the Tower Revealed: A Non-Reflective Descript.. (context) - Wand - 1986
39
Reification: Reflection without Metaphysics (context) - Friedman - 1984 DBLP
38
The Implementation of Procedurally Reflective Languages (context) - Rivieres, Smith - 1984 ACM DBLP
28
Intensions and Extensions in a Reflective Tower
- Danvy - 1988 ACM DBLP
20
A Simple Reflective Interpreter
- Jefferson, Friedman - 1992 ACM DBLP
17
RbCl: A Reflective Object-Oriented Concurrent Language witho..
- Ichisugi, Matsuoka et al. - 1992
Documents on the same site (http://jerry.cs.uiuc.edu/reflection/washington/oopsla.html): More
First Class Messages as First Class Continuations - Wakita (1993)
(Correct)
Comprehensive Concurrency Controls Classification: Achieving.. - Elrad, Verun
(Correct)
Module Management As A System Service - Bracha, Clark, Lindstrom, Orr (1993)
(Correct)
Online articles have much greater impact More about CiteSeer.IST Add search form to your site Submit documents Feedback
CiteSeer.IST - Copyright Penn State and NEC